Test Automation Engineer - systems Admin
Candidate must have a background in test automation, Web Application front-end development, or Siebel. Candidates with previous experience on Agile teams especially within Government agencies will be well suited for this position.
Key Responsibilities:
- Work closely with developers, professional services team and product managers to define the automated testing components that will be used to validate requirements against developed software
- Work with team members in adopting and learning test automation techniques
- Assist with Scrum Team estimation of stories and sizing of effort to include the representation of the test automation and engagement with Continuous Integration (CI) required
- Contributes to an atmosphere of cross-functional teamwork within the organizations’ Agile project life cycle
- Execute automated testing on both Web Front end and back end systems
- Run test validations at various levels including DB validation, rules validation, logging validation, and UI validation
Minimum skills and qualifications:
- Candidate must have minimum 1 year of hands on automated test coding experience
- Candidate must be a team player and work closely with other automation developers to build/support Automation Framework
- Candidate should have experience on automation results analysis and generate automation result reports
- Candidate should have ability to learn new techniques and technologies quickly
- Previous experience with automation tools such as JUnit, SOAPUI, Selenium (WebDriver)
- Ability to work in a fast paced, constantly changing Agile environment
- Must have knowledge and understand fundamental concepts of Continuous Integration (CI) / Continuous Delivery (CD), Automated Testing (GUI and backend), User Acceptance Testing
- Strong written and communication skills
- Professional consulting experience and background beneficial
- Proven strong innovative and analytical ability with extensive implementation experience
- Must be a team player and have excellent written and oral communication skills
- Must be flexible in working with team members at all levels of experience
Preferred skills and qualifications:
- Key technology experience in areas such as Java and/or C#, J2EE, XML, and SOA, REST, JSON, Siebel
- Knowledge of Continuous Integration tools (Open Source or commercially available such as Bamboo or Jenkins)
- Experience with a wide variety of testing tools and techniques that are commercially available or that are Open Source (examples: HP’s QTP, JUnit, Selenium-WebDriver, Geb, Cucumber, and Spock)
- Experience with Functional Testing, Integration Testing, System Testing, and User Acceptance Testing phases
** Please share me your updated word copy of Resume.
*** I Appreciate, if you can refer someone who is looking for this position.